Bug 196350 - Kwin crashed when trying to kill KJots went to infinite loop
Summary: Kwin crashed when trying to kill KJots went to infinite loop
Status: RESOLVED NOT A BUG
Alias: None
Product: kwin
Classification: Plasma
Component: general (show other bugs)
Version: unspecified
Platform: unspecified Linux
: NOR crash
Target Milestone: ---
Assignee: KWin default assignee
URL:
Keywords:
: 204872 205135 214836 220421 236070 238980 248992 251951 256708 276367 277190 289316 290711 295920 301516 302922 306995 315123 319624 323876 (view as bug list)
Depends on:
Blocks:
 
Reported: 2009-06-13 17:34 UTC by Sergei Andreev
Modified: 2013-08-22 10:05 UTC (History)
22 users (show)

See Also:
Latest Commit:
Version Fixed In:


Attachments
New crash information added by DrKonqi (4.35 KB, text/plain)
2010-11-15 14:33 UTC, Charles Opondo
Details

Note You need to log in before you can comment on or make changes to this bug.
Description Sergei Andreev 2009-06-13 17:34:29 UTC
Version:           unknown (using 4.2.4 (KDE 4.2.4), Kubuntu packages)
Compiler:          cc
OS:                Linux (x86_64) release 2.6.28-13-generic

When dealing with KJots went to infinite loop (Bug 196348) I tryed to kill it with the help of Yakuake:
$ps aux | grep KJots

seajey    4186  0.7  2.4 402056 99020 ?        S    12:56   2:52 kjots -session 1014017617e109000124484279400000039800106_1244845710_321440
seajey    5017  1.8  0.4 224204 19920 ?        S    19:03   0:00 /usr/bin/kwin_killer_helper --pid 4186 --hostname localhost --windowname Найти текст - KJots --applicationname kjots --wid 54528751 --timestamp 22137586
seajey    5045  0.0  0.0   7548   928 pts/1    S+   19:03   0:00 grep kjots

$ sudo kill -9 4186 5017

And then Kwin crashed

$ kwin -v
Qt: 4.5.1
KDE: 4.2.4 (KDE 4.2.4)
KWin: 4.2.4 (KDE 4.2.4)


Приложение: KWin (kwin), сигнал SIGSEGV
0x00007fd81c5a6d21 in nanosleep () from /lib/libc.so.6
Current language:  auto; currently c
[Current thread is 0 (LWP 3987)]

Thread 2 (Thread 0x7fd816be5950 (LWP 3988)):
#0  0x00007fd81c5dd742 in select () from /lib/libc.so.6
#1  0x00007fd81f13c766 in QProcessManager::run (this=0xe00030) at io/qprocess_unix.cpp:305
#2  0x00007fd81f074d02 in QThreadPrivate::start (arg=0xe00030) at thread/qthread_unix.cpp:189
#3  0x00007fd81a7603ba in start_thread (arg=<value optimized out>) at pthread_create.c:297
#4  0x00007fd81c5e4fcd in clone () at ../sysdeps/unix/sysv/linux/x86_64/clone.S:112
#5  0x0000000000000000 in ?? ()

Thread 1 (Thread 0x7fd821a99760 (LWP 3987)):
[KCrash Handler]
#5  QProcess::setProcessState (this=0x12340a0, state=QProcess::NotRunning) at io/qprocess.cpp:1329
#6  0x00007fd81f0fe7ef in QProcessPrivate::cleanup (this=0x13224a0) at io/qprocess.cpp:455
#7  0x00007fd81f10421b in QProcessPrivate::_q_processDied (this=0x13224a0) at io/qprocess.cpp:708
#8  0x00007fd81f104301 in QProcess::qt_metacall (this=0x1234260, _c=QMetaObject::InvokeMetaMethod, _id=<value optimized out>, _a=0x7fff29acc6b0) at .moc/release-shared/moc_qprocess.cpp:109
#9  0x00007fd81f1738d2 in QMetaObject::activate (sender=0x1324600, from_signal_index=<value optimized out>, to_signal_index=4, argv=0x1) at kernel/qobject.cpp:3120
#10 0x00007fd81f1aab0e in QSocketNotifier::activated (this=0x12340a0, _t1=13) at .moc/release-shared/moc_qsocketnotifier.cpp:83
#11 0x00007fd81f178533 in QSocketNotifier::event (this=0x1324600, e=0x7fff29accc80) at kernel/qsocketnotifier.cpp:316
#12 0x00007fd81f867b9d in QApplicationPrivate::notify_helper (this=0xdfb6d0, receiver=0x1324600, e=0x7fff29accc80) at kernel/qapplication.cpp:4057
#13 0x00007fd81f86fdea in QApplication::notify (this=0x7fff29accfa0, receiver=0x1324600, e=0x7fff29accc80) at kernel/qapplication.cpp:4022
#14 0x00007fd820dba84b in KApplication::notify (this=0x7fff29accfa0, receiver=0x1324600, event=0x7fff29accc80) at /build/buildd/kde4libs-4.2.4/kdeui/kernel/kapplication.cpp:307
#15 0x00007fd81f15ddfc in QCoreApplication::notifyInternal (this=0x7fff29accfa0, receiver=0x1324600, event=0x7fff29accc80) at kernel/qcoreapplication.cpp:610
#16 0x00007fd81f1877a9 in socketNotifierSourceDispatch (source=0xdff270) at ../../include/QtCore/../../src/corelib/kernel/qcoreapplication.h:213
#17 0x00007fd81a9af20a in IA__g_main_context_dispatch (context=0xdfe120) at /build/buildd/glib2.0-2.20.1/glib/gmain.c:1814
#18 0x00007fd81a9b28e0 in g_main_context_iterate (context=0xdfe120, block=1, dispatch=1, self=<value optimized out>) at /build/buildd/glib2.0-2.20.1/glib/gmain.c:2448
#19 0x00007fd81a9b2a7c in IA__g_main_context_iteration (context=0xdfe120, may_block=1) at /build/buildd/glib2.0-2.20.1/glib/gmain.c:2511
#20 0x00007fd81f18752f in QEventDispatcherGlib::processEvents (this=0xde7a50, flags=<value optimized out>) at kernel/qeventdispatcher_glib.cpp:324
#21 0x00007fd81f90070f in QGuiEventDispatcherGlib::processEvents (this=0x12340a0, flags=<value optimized out>) at kernel/qguieventdispatcher_glib.cpp:202
#22 0x00007fd81f15c6a2 in QEventLoop::processEvents (this=<value optimized out>, flags={i = 699190944}) at kernel/qeventloop.cpp:149
#23 0x00007fd81f15ca6d in QEventLoop::exec (this=0x7fff29accee0, flags={i = 699191024}) at kernel/qeventloop.cpp:200
#24 0x00007fd81f15ed34 in QCoreApplication::exec () at kernel/qcoreapplication.cpp:888
#25 0x00007fd82162a9ef in kdemain (argc=3, argv=0x7fff29acd478) at /build/buildd/kdebase-workspace-4.2.4/kwin/main.cpp:519
#26 0x00007fd81c51d5a6 in __libc_start_main (main=0x4008b0 <main>, argc=3, ubp_av=0x7fff29acd478, init=0x4008e0 <__libc_csu_init>, fini=<value optimized out>, rtld_fini=<value optimized out>, 
    stack_end=0x7fff29acd468) at libc-start.c:220
#27 0x00000000004007e9 in _start () at ../sysdeps/x86_64/elf/start.S:113
Comment 1 Thomas Lübking 2009-06-13 17:54:10 UTC
because you killed kwin kill helper
-> "kill 4186" would have done

(next time just try "ps -A | grep <whatever>")
Comment 2 Sergei Andreev 2009-06-13 18:24:19 UTC
Thomas Lübking, thanks.
Comment 3 Christoph Feck 2009-08-23 16:08:59 UTC
*** Bug 204872 has been marked as a duplicate of this bug. ***
Comment 4 Martin Flöser 2009-09-04 22:44:27 UTC
*** Bug 205135 has been marked as a duplicate of this bug. ***
Comment 5 Christoph Feck 2009-12-31 20:17:22 UTC
*** Bug 220421 has been marked as a duplicate of this bug. ***
Comment 6 Martin Flöser 2010-05-02 21:48:02 UTC
*** Bug 236070 has been marked as a duplicate of this bug. ***
Comment 7 Thomas Lübking 2010-05-27 13:15:58 UTC
*** Bug 238980 has been marked as a duplicate of this bug. ***
Comment 8 Martin Flöser 2010-10-07 08:59:49 UTC
*** Bug 251951 has been marked as a duplicate of this bug. ***
Comment 9 Martin Flöser 2010-10-07 09:12:41 UTC
*** Bug 248992 has been marked as a duplicate of this bug. ***
Comment 10 Charles Opondo 2010-11-15 14:33:43 UTC
Created attachment 53436 [details]
New crash information added by DrKonqi

kwin (4.5.3 (KDE 4.5.3)) on KDE Platform 4.5.3 (KDE 4.5.3) using Qt 4.7.0

- What I was doing when the application crashed: Trying to terminate kontact; terminate unresponsive app dialogue was active.

-- Backtrace (Reduced):
#7  QProcess::setProcessState (this=0xa1baa70, state=QProcess::NotRunning) at io/qprocess.cpp:1753
#8  0x08e9fe19 in QProcessPrivate::cleanup (this=0xaa0c3d8) at io/qprocess.cpp:781
#9  0x08ea4b3e in QProcessPrivate::_q_processDied (this=0xaa0c3d8) at io/qprocess.cpp:1041
#10 0x08ea516e in QProcess::qt_metacall (this=0xaf17858, _c=QMetaObject::InvokeMetaMethod, _id=13, _a=0xbfbb8b38) at .moc/release-shared/moc_qprocess.cpp:115
[...]
[...]
#13 0x08f76073 in QSocketNotifier::activated (this=0xa8bdbe0, _t1=27) at .moc/release-shared/moc_qsocketnotifier.cpp:89
Comment 11 Thomas Lübking 2011-01-28 17:36:21 UTC
*** Bug 256708 has been marked as a duplicate of this bug. ***
Comment 12 Thomas Lübking 2011-06-23 22:40:42 UTC
*** Bug 276367 has been marked as a duplicate of this bug. ***
Comment 13 Martin Flöser 2011-07-06 15:17:30 UTC
*** Bug 277190 has been marked as a duplicate of this bug. ***
Comment 14 Thomas Lübking 2011-12-18 22:15:33 UTC
*** Bug 289316 has been marked as a duplicate of this bug. ***
Comment 15 Thomas Lübking 2012-01-05 17:35:52 UTC
*** Bug 290711 has been marked as a duplicate of this bug. ***
Comment 16 Thomas Lübking 2012-03-13 15:21:28 UTC
*** Bug 295920 has been marked as a duplicate of this bug. ***
Comment 17 Thomas Lübking 2012-04-16 21:08:38 UTC
*** Bug 214836 has been marked as a duplicate of this bug. ***
Comment 18 Thomas Lübking 2012-06-09 16:48:21 UTC
*** Bug 301516 has been marked as a duplicate of this bug. ***
Comment 19 Thomas Lübking 2012-07-02 21:17:06 UTC
*** Bug 302922 has been marked as a duplicate of this bug. ***
Comment 20 Thomas Lübking 2012-09-18 19:16:16 UTC
*** Bug 306995 has been marked as a duplicate of this bug. ***
Comment 21 Martin Flöser 2013-02-14 11:09:07 UTC
*** Bug 315123 has been marked as a duplicate of this bug. ***
Comment 22 Thomas Lübking 2013-05-10 13:34:09 UTC
*** Bug 319624 has been marked as a duplicate of this bug. ***
Comment 23 Thomas Lübking 2013-08-22 10:05:11 UTC
*** Bug 323876 has been marked as a duplicate of this bug. ***